The Ohioana Library has named the finalists for the 2025 Ohio Book Awards. First given in 1942, the awards are the second-oldest state literary prizes in the nation and honor outstanding works by Ohio authors and illustrators.

Stay vigilant as imposter scams continue to rise, including the ever-evolving “grandparent scam." These scams exploit the love and concern grandparents have for their families, especially their grandchildren, and can result in significant financial losses. With the use of artificial intelligence (AI), the voice on the phone can sound nearly identical to a relative, making the scam believable.

For those with dementia, anger is often a secondary emotion in response to something like shame, humiliation or embarrassment. As caregivers, we should try to understand the emotion behind the emotion. Are we coming across as condescending or patronizing? This will trigger anger in our loved ones. Individuals with dementia need support and patience.
